What tax benefits will I receive from my donation?
If your vehicle is sold for more than $500, you can deduct the sale price from your taxes. If it sells for $500 or less, you may deduct $500. What is SNAP and how can it benefit me?
SNAP, the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program, provides food assistance to low-income residents. If you’re eligible, you can receive benefits on a EBT card that allows you to purchase groceries. What is Safety Net Assistance and how can I apply?
Safety Net Assistance helps individuals and families who are not eligible for standard Temporary Assistance. It provides cash benefits to those facing temporary hardships. Using Metro Wheels’ benefits finder, you can see if you qualify and receive step-by-step guidance on the application process.
What is WIC and how do I determine my eligibility?
Women, Infants, and Children (WIC) is a nutrition program providing support to low-income women who are pregnant, postpartum, or breastfeeding, as well as infants and young children. How does HEAP work and how can I apply for it?
The Home Energy Assistance Program (HEAP) helps low-income households pay for heating costs during the winter months. By utilizing our benefits finder, you can check your eligibility based on income and household size, and receive guidance on how to apply for HEAP in New York.
